About Kitakata Ramen Ban Nai - Rowland Heights
Kitakata Ramen Ban Nai is an authentic Japanese ramen restaurant with over 30 years of history and more than 70 locations across Japan. As one of the “Big Three” local ramen styles of Japan, Kitakata Ramen is celebrated for its unique, hand-crumpled,... More
